Napoleon L Carter Jr 1958 - 1999

Napoleon L Carter Jr was born on October 19, 1958, and died at age 40 years old on January 26, 1999. Napoleon Carter was buried at Garrison Forest Veterans Cemetery Section H-24 Row 1 Site 1 11501 Garrison Forest Rd, in Owings Mills, Md. Did you know?
In 1958, in the year that Napoleon L Carter Jr was born, on January 1st, the European Economic Community (Common Market) came into operation. The first members were France, West Germany, Italy, the Netherlands, Belgium, and Luxembourg. The Common Market was formed as a way to strengthen members' economies and deter wars in Europe.
Did you know?
In 1962, by the time he was just 4 years old, lasting from October 16th - 28th, the Cuban Missile Crisis was the closest that the United States and the Soviet Union came to nuclear war. The Soviet Union had been installing a nuclear missile base in Cuba. The United States established a blockade to stop the base from being completed. Through secret negotiations, war was averted: the Soviet Union agreed to dismantle their weapons in Cuba and the United States agreed to never invade Cuba and to dismantle weapons in Turkey and Italy.
